    Traveling to Ontario Soon? Here Are Some Activities You Have To Try Out!

    By Debi Leave a Comment

    This post may contain affiliate links. I receive a small commission at no cost to you when you make a purchase using my link. As an Amazon Associate, I earn from qualifying purchases. This site also accepts sponsored content

    Ontario is one of the most magical destinations to visit in Canada. No matter if you’re in the mood for the great outdoors or bustling cities, Ontario has it all with plenty of fun attractions and loads of places to eat and shop at. But if you’re not really sure where to go, then we’ve put together a short list of some must-try activities and must-visit places!

    Visit Niagara Falls

    Perhaps one of the biggest attractions in the whole of Ontario is Niagara Falls–especially when you’re on the Canadian side of the falls! Whether you choose to cruise right up close to the waters, take a helicopter ride over the waters or even just hike around the area, there are loads of different ways to enjoy Niagara Falls. It’s a spectacle that will never cease to amaze those who visit, and it’s something that you have to experience if you’re ever in Ontario.

    We’d suggest planning a trip to Niagara Falls if possible. Tour guides are generally quite good in the area and they’ll help you plan an itinerary so you get to see the water in all of their glory. But if you don’t like guided tours, there’s nothing wrong with taking it easy and just hiking up close to the falls. It’s only around 2 hours from Toronto, so it’s the perfect day trip if you plan to drive. Alternatively, you can take public transportation all the way up to Niagara Falls and Niagara Parks thanks to convenient bus systems.

    Visit Kawartha Lakes

    Kawartha Lakes offers incredible natural beauty and is located just 90 minutes from Toronto. With incredible communities and a unique landscape, Kawartha Lakes is one of the must-see destinations of Ontario if you’re interested in exploring nature. It’s the perfect place to visit if you enjoy outdoor activities such as hiking, cycling, fishing, or even paddling and boating. It’s great for active people, but there are also loads of outdoor events to participate in too. Be it camping or attending music events, there’s something for everyone here at Kawartha Lakes.

    One of the best ways to experience Kawartha Lakes is with cottage rentals. While you could always book a room at a hotel, we think that experiencing all of the natural wonders up close and personal is a lot more fun and engaging. Waking up to beautiful mountain views and the sounds of birds chirping is not something you get to experience every day in Ontario, at least not on the scale of Kawartha Lakes!

    Shop at St. Lawrence Market

    If you’re in the mood for good food and shopping then there’s no better place to visit than St. Lawrence Market. It’s perhaps one of the most exciting places for foodies to visit as there are over 200 different vendors to explore. You’ll find everything here from fresh seafood to artisanal condiments and freshly-baked bread. There’s truly something for everyone’s taste buds here and you can spend hours just browsing the different stalls and locations.

    One of the highlights of the market has to be the locals. You’ll get into lots of conversations with friendly folks, you’ll be able to sample lots of products, and there are lots of great places to eat out. We highly recommend talking with the locals as we think it’s part of the market experience. Ask for recommendations on food, where to eat, and try out some new snacks that you haven’t had before! It’s a place of discovery–and that’s what makes it such a fun location to visit!

    Climb the CN Tower

    If you find yourself in Toronto then you’ll probably have spotted the CN Tower at some point in your trip. This towering needle has views of the entirety of Toronto, and you’ll be able to see up to 100 miles in each direction when the day is clear! It was once one of the tallest structures in the whole world, and it’s still one of the most popular attractions in Ontario to date. In fact, it’s one of the main reasons why Ontario is such a popular travel destination, especially for people who are looking to discover some of the more intricate and exciting things on offer here.

    The tower also houses an award-winning restaurant that constantly rotates. If you’re looking for good food while having a beautiful backdrop, then the CN Tower is one of the must-visit destinations that we highly recommend! It’s a good idea to book early though, especially if you’re visiting Canada during the summer!
